<summary type="text">Variativity of phraseological units in languages of different systems / International Scientific Symposium Unity in Language, Opinion and Work dedicated to the 110th anniversary of the death of the great thinker of the Turkic world Ismail Gaspirali (İnönü University), 29 September 2024
Khanlarova, Aynura
This article delves into the grammatical variation of phraseological units in both the English and Azerbaijani languages, highlighting how these fixed expressions undergo transformations while maintaining their core meanings. Phraseological variation is seen as a natural occurrence across all linguistic levels, with grammatical variation arising from changes in number, case, and the use of different prepositions or articles.

<summary type="text">Translation of Nationally Coloured Idioms of  English and Azerbaijani Languages / Tətbiqi dilçiliyin müasir problemləri III Beynəlxalq elmi konfransın tezisləri. ADU. 25-26 oktyabr 2018
Khanlarova, Aynura
All languages have phrases or sentences that cannot be understood literally. Even if we know all the words in a phrase and understand all the grammar of the phrase completely, the meaning may still not be apparent. A phrase or a sentence of this kind is said to be idiomatic.
